The contract solicitation SPE4A6-26-T-50X8, issued by the Defense Logistics Agency’s ASC Commodities Division, seeks a single unit and an additional ten units of the PIN, EXPANDING GRIP (NSN 5315-01-240-1773) to be delivered within five days of an as-directed order to Camp Humphreys, South Korea. The item is subject to strict technical and quality standards referenced in the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with packaging and marking required to comply with MIL-STD-129, ASTM D3951, and RP001 DLA Packaging Requirements, including physical identification of bare items per RQ017. Export control regulations under ITAR or EAR apply, restricting access to technical data to contractors with JCP certification, completed DLA training, and approved authorization. The solicitation invokes multiple FAR and DFARS clauses related to cybersecurity compliance, including mandatory implementation of NIST SP 800-171 controls and submission of assessment results to the Supplier Performance Risk System, as well as requirements for hazardous material labeling, radioactive material disclosure, employment eligibility verification, and prohibition on covered defense telecommunications equipment. Pricing details are not provided, and the contract type remains undefined pending offeror responses, with the Government allowing proposals for alternative contract types under FAR 52.216-1 Alt I. All submissions must be made electronically via DIBBS by May 19, 2026, and performance must meet destination inspection and acceptance criteria with zero non-conformances for critical attributes. The Contracting Officer, Debra Fowler, is the sole point of contact, and invoicing must be processed through WAWF. The item is subject to federal supply chain security protocols, and subcontractors must flow down cybersecurity, export control, and labeling obligations. No socioeconomic set-asides are indicated, and no evaluation factors or award basis are specified in the solicitation.

DLA award SPE4A626PS224 posted on DIBBS. Awardee: KAMPI COMPONENTS CO INC (CAGE 7Z016) Total Contract Price: $11,606.32 Award Date: 05-28-2026 Solicitation: SPE4A6-26-T-50X8 Line items: - PIN, EXPANDING GRIP (NSN/Part 5315012401773, PR 7016740544) - PIN, EXPANDING GRIP (NSN/Part 5315012401773, PR 7016674421)

The Defense Logistics Agency, through DLA Land and Maritime, has issued Request for Quotations SPE7L7-26-Q-2412 for the procurement of 100 nickel-cadmium wet storage batteries (NSN 6140-01-241-2296). These batteries are specified as wet, discharged, and spillable, with a non-extendable shelf life of 36 months. Approved sources include Aerodesign, Inc. (P/N AD-31004-04C) and Marathonnorco Aerospace, Inc. (P/N 31004-04C). The items are to be delivered to the Royal Saudi Air Force within 60 days after the order date. This is a fixed-price solicitation where award will be based on the best value to the government, evaluating technical conformity, past performance, and offered delivery time. Because the batteries are classified as corrosive materials (UN2795), the contractor must strictly adhere to hazardous materials regulations, including ICAO, IMDG, 49 CFR, and AFJMAN 24-204.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E Level B, Pack Code Q, using 4G fiber-board boxes. Inspection will be conducted by DCMA at the distributor or OEM site, with acceptance occurring at the origin. Administrative requirements include the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and receiving reports. The contract inc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and strict cybersecurity reporting requirements under DFARS 252.204-7012. Quotes must be submitted electronically by the deadline of September 17, 2026.
